From 05073fbf36415706b5bb8e9ee947376a0ab02055 Mon Sep 17 00:00:00 2001 From: konsthol Date: Thu, 29 May 2025 11:28:26 +0300 Subject: [PATCH] Update vars/jenkinsPipelineSkeleton.groovy --- vars/jenkinsPipelineSkeleton.groovy | 45 ++++++++++++++--------------- 1 file changed, 22 insertions(+), 23 deletions(-) diff --git a/vars/jenkinsPipelineSkeleton.groovy b/vars/jenkinsPipelineSkeleton.groovy index 4b4bedf..d94b891 100644 --- a/vars/jenkinsPipelineSkeleton.groovy +++ b/vars/jenkinsPipelineSkeleton.groovy @@ -36,34 +36,33 @@ def call(String projectName, Map config) { } } - withCredentials([ - string(credentialsId: 'quarkus-db-secret', variable: 'QUARKUS_DB_USER'), - string(credentialsId: 'quarkus-db-secret', variable: 'QUARKUS_DB_PASSWORD') - ]) { + stage('Build and Deploy') { + steps { + script { + withCredentials([ + string(credentialsId: 'quarkus-db-secret', variable: 'QUARKUS_DB_USER'), + string(credentialsId: 'quarkus-db-secret', variable: 'QUARKUS_DB_PASSWORD') + ]) { - def dbUser = QUARKUS_DB_USER - def dbPass = QUARKUS_DB_PASSWORD - - stage('Build and Deploy') { - steps { - script { - buildAndDeploy( - projectName, - config.helmChart, - config.helmRepo, - config.namespace, - config.version, - config.useCustomDocker, - config.useInsecureRegistry, - config.port, - dbUser, - dbPass - ) - } + def dbUser = QUARKUS_DB_USER + def dbPass = QUARKUS_DB_PASSWORD + buildAndDeploy( + projectName, + config.helmChart, + config.helmRepo, + config.namespace, + config.version, + config.useCustomDocker, + config.useInsecureRegistry, + config.port, + dbUser, + dbPass + ) } } } } + post { success { echo "Build for '${projectName}' was successful!"